    NYT reports that Trump reduced his taxable income by paying consulting fees to Ivanka Trump. She reportedly received $747,622 from a consulting co. she co-owned that exactly matched consulting fees claimed as tax deductions by Trump Org for projects in Vancouver & Hawaii.

    NEW: Biden to announce OSHA rule requiring businesses with more than 100 employees to ensure workers are either fully vaccinated or tested weekly, per WH. Violations could come with "substantial fines up to nearly $14,000 for providers."
